raw-posix: raw_co_get_block_status() return value



Instead of generating the full return value thrice in try_fiemap(),
try_seek_hole() and as a fall-back in raw_co_get_block_status() itself,
generate the value only in raw_co_get_block_status().

While at it, also remove the pnum parameter from try_fiemap() and
try_seek_hole().
